A video of Bollywood actor Aamir Khan is going viral on social media, with users claiming that he criticized the controversial remarks made on India’s Got Latent. The video is being presented as a recent statement by Khan, suggesting that he spoke against Ranveer Allahbadia’s comments on the show.
However, FactCheck India found that this claim is misleading. The video is from 2015, where Aamir Khan was actually talking about the AIB Knockout Show during the Youth for Governance 2015 event. It has no connection to the ongoing controversy.
OUR PROBE
A reverse image search of keyframes from the viral video led us to a YouTube upload by Movie Talkies, dated February 11, 2015. In the video, Aamir Khan is seen discussing the AIB Knockout Show, not India’s Got Latent.
Further investigation brought up a NDTV report from the same date, where Khan stated that he had not watched the entire roast but had seen some clips. He criticized the show for its use of abusive language, calling it “violent” and “in poor taste”.
A Dainik Jagran report from July 1, 2021, also confirmed that Khan had condemned the AIB Knockout in 2015. The report mentioned that he had personally expressed his disappointment to Karan Johar and Arjun Kapoor, saying, “I am not impressed by all this.”
Additionally, we examined the social media account that first spread the misleading claim. The user primarily shares entertainment-related posts, indicating a possible motive for virality rather than authenticity.
CONCLUSION
Aamir Khan did not comment on India’s Got Latent. The viral video is from 2015 and refers to the AIB Knockout Show. The claim linking it to the current controversy is false and misleading.
